Linux home networking nfs

Ms dos, windows for workgroups, win95, win nt, mac os, os2, novell, amiga, vax and unix. The network file system protocol nfs is used when disks need to be shared between linux servers. If that machine is only to be the client then only nfs common needs to be installed. These shares show up in the file manager, looking and functioning just like a local directory. In this article we will learn and configure nfs network file system which is basically used to share the files and folders between linux systems. Use soft mounts and a very short timeout this will prevent processes from blocking forever. Well hell be able to see all of them, and thats fine. Red hat enterprise linux 6 supports nfsv2, nfsv3, and nfsv4 clients. Step by step access and mount nfs shares from windows. What protocol nfs, samba, etc has best performance for. Jun 26, 2015 nfs common and nfs kernelserver are installed in mx linux. Jun 08, 2006 nfs network file system is a protocol for file sharing that allows a client computer to mount a remote disk or directory called a share on the local filesystem.

Nfs in linux how to set up nfs in your linux system. Nfs yum repository configuration on linuxcentosrhel. Jul 20, 2016 network file system nfs or network file system, offers the ability to share the hard drives or directories of a server with the clients on a network. Kris shaffer you can find plenty of information online about building heterogeneous networks involving windows, but relatively little about connecting macs with linux pcs in a home or small office network. On linux create a new share folder and copy same data into that. While samba is a great choice due to the compatibility with windows, if youre in a windowsless environment, nfs may. It was basically developed to share files and folders between two linux systems in a faster and better way. The nfs network file system program enables you to treat files on another computer in more or less the same way you treat files on your own computer.

Configure smallfry as an nfs client that can access bigboys home directory. Nfs was afaik intended to run alongside nis or other directory service, so ids were consistent across the network. Linux home networking pdf chapters covers topics needed for linux software certification exams, such as the rhce, and many computer training courses. May 11, 2012 the network file system nfs is a serverclient based networking protocol. How to setup nfs network file system on rhelcentosfedora. Mounting nfs shares in encrypted home wont work on boot. Setting up an nfs server linux documentation project. Being on nfs doesnt change the security model, as long as the uids and gids of user accounts are the same on the nfs server and client, then its just as if the users home directory was local in terms of security. Contain a local repository of packages available to clients. Nfs network file system as the name indicates is a way of mounting linux directories over a network.

What protocol nfs, samba, etc has best performance for mounting a linux file system on windows when the mount has thousands of files. Linux mint comes preinstalled with all components to mount windows file sharing smbcifs but does not support nfs out of the box. If both the client and server are running recent versions of linux, most of the options will be negotiated but see the note above on nfsver3. The nfs enables a unix workstation to mount an exported share from the server into its own filesystem, thus giving the user and the client the appearance that the. Howtos, linux, windows servers yep, windows now can access linux shares nfs even it can share files with nfs to be accessed by linux, in this article we will explain how to access and mount nfs shared on windows. Network file system nfs is a distributed file system protocol that allows you to share remote directories over a network. Creating a network file system nfs share for apache. Next step is to create a mount point on the client machine. Building a heterogeneous home network for linux and mac os. If only one machine is being used for file storage. Ten most frequently used linux networking services, in. There is no need for users to have separate home directories on every network machine.

There is also a companion cisco pdf for home branch office configurations. Network file system nfs administration on linux devconnected. The network file system nfs is an industry standard means of being able to share entire filesystems among machines within a computer network. Multiple copies of this daemon are usually run so that several requests can be handled simultaneously. One computer must be designated as the server, and then set up as follows. Im basically trying to mount a folder on my linux server so i can work with it in visual studio code. With nfs, you can mount remote directories on your system and work with the remote files as if they were local files. Nfs is perfect for creating nas networked attached storage in linuxunix environment. By using nfs, users and programs can access files on remote systems almost as if they were local files.

Sharing files through nfs is simple and involves two basic steps. Nfs client installation and mounting the nfs network share. It was developed by sun microsystems in 1980 for this sole purpose. How to share files between linux computers using nfs. If both the client and server are running recent versions of linux, most of the options will be negotiated but. On the linux system that runs the nfs server, you export share one or more directories by listing them in the etcexports file and by running the exportfs command. In this case backgrounding probably means the mount is never going to happen, because it should not take very long for an nfs mount. Suppose that you want to export the home directory, and you want to enable the. Files under network file system nfs are served by a server and accessed by a client. You need to type the following commands on vm05 having an ip address 192. Network file system client and server complete guide submitted by sarath pillai on mon, 042920 18. Linux data storage disks contain files stored in filesystems with a standardized directory structure. Make sure they are all running before continuing to the next step. Building a heterogeneous home network for linux and mac os x.

All nfs versions rely on remote procedure calls rpc between clients and servers. Learn how to configure nfs server and nfs client, create nfs share, mount nfs share temporary and permanent, allow nfs traffic through iptables firewall and configure selinux booleans for nfs in detail. How to share files with nfs on linux systems dummies. Linux networking paul cobbaut paul cobbaut publication date 20150524 cest abstract this book is meant to be used in an instructorled training. Mac os xs unix base, however, means there are plenty of good options for networking a mac with a linux pc, despite the. How to setup nfs network share on debian ubuntu marko. Setting up a netapp nfsv4 share for linux guests lisenet. Nfs is only suitable for networks comprised entirely of linux computers and servers, but works on the system level for fast, efficient transfers between computers. Nfs network file system allows you to share a directory located. In your case, you can either synchronize them manually or use nfs4 with idmapd.

If there is a configuration issue on the hpux side and a connection attempt it will be logged in syslog. The nfs is built on a clientserver model, where the nfs server is responsible for handling the authentication and managing the data shared over the network. In this article, we will cover installing nfs on both server and client computers, allowing you to share your files or directories from one ubuntu machine to another. Samba is usually the solution of choice when you want to share disk space between linux and windows machines. All virtual machines have to have an easy access from the pc they are hosted on. For selfstudy, the intent is to read this book next to a working linux computer so you can immediately. How to install nfs server and client on ubuntu foss linux. How would i mounting home as an nfs share before gnome starts. On linux configure the static ip address and turnoff iptables note. The network file system nfs is a serverclient based networking protocol. Linux happily coexists with all of the most popular home operating systems.

Nfs version 4 nfsv4 works through firewalls and on the internet, no longer requires an rpcbind service, supports acls, and utilizes stateful operations. Configure bigboy as an nfs server to make its home directory available to the linux workstations. This was developed by sun microsystems in 1980 which allows us to mount the file system in the network and remote users can interact and the share just like local file and folders. The following post will explain how to enable linux mint to mount a nfs share. Nfs allows a system to share directories and files with others over a network. Nfs is an excellent way of sharing files between linux and other unix systems. If you want to provide mutual access to files between two machines you will need to set both machines up as nfs servers and clients.

Often you have a bunch of similar computers scattered around, all running more or less the same programs. On the client machine, run these commands to install the nfs client. Provide ntp services for time configuration and sync. Network file system nfs or network file system, offers the ability to share the hard drives or directories of a server with the clients on a network. In this tutorial, i will guide you trough the installation of an nfs server on centos 7, then we will add the nfs share as a storage option in the proxmox server so that it can be used as backup space the virtual machines. The linux way of accomplishing this is to utilize nfs network file system. This tutorial explains how to configure nfs server in linux step by step with practical examples. As with the other aspects of networking, the machines providing the service in this case the filesystem are the servers and the machines utilizing the service are the clients.

Hp uxlinux im having some trouble getting nfs locking to work between hpux and linux. Storage devices such as floppy disks, cdromdvd drives, and zip drives can be used by other machines. Dont nfs mount to home that way you can have a local user that allows you in in the event that the nfs server goes down. I use nfs for my home directories in our production environment. While samba is a great choice due to the compatibility with windows, if youre in a. Red hat enterprise linux uses a combination of kernellevel support and daemon processes to provide nfs file sharing. Settingupnfshowto community help wiki ubuntu documentation. Jan 09, 2020 network file system nfs is a protocol which allows a system to share directories and files with others over a network.

Nearly all linux distributions come with the ability to set up a network file system nfs that allows the different linux computers on the network to easily share files. This is a beginner guide to setup nfs server and client for file sharing between two linux machines. The network file system nfs is a file transfer protocol that allows a user to access files on a remote server at a speed comparable to local file access, regardless of the users operating. How to setup nfs network share on debian ubuntu marko ntech. Nfs server configuration red hat enterprise linux 5. Network file system nfs is a network file system protocol that allows a user on a client computer to access files over a network as easily as if the network devices were attached to its local disks. In our second example, the goal is to make user home directories stored.

Create a user account nisuser on bigboy that doesnt exist on smallfry. If you fail to use explicit versioning, you may get a message like this. Mar 04, 2016 in this tutorial, i will guide you trough the installation of an nfs server on centos 7, then we will add the nfs share as a storage option in the proxmox server so that it can be used as backup space the virtual machines. The v gets you verbose output, which may point out a networking issue. Additionally the nfs share shall be mounted automatically. Basic configuration is fairly simple, and this chapter will explain all the essential steps. The options which can be used are specified in man 5 nfs. When mounting a file system via nfs, red hat enterprise linux uses nfsv4 by default, if the server supports it. Jun 22, 2019 the nfs is built on a clientserver model, where the nfs server is responsible for handling the authentication and managing the data shared over the network.

Linux knows the networking protocols and file systems native to a multitude of different operating systems on a network. They should be installed on the linux machine you intend to share with. Home directories could be set up on the nfs server and made available throughout the network. Nfs mounts backgrounding hewlett packard enterprise. Set up easy file sharing with nfs on linux techrepublic. I have a linux file server, running kernel version 2. Im referring to the hostonly virtualbox networking mode. Nfs or network file systems explained on linux, how to setup nfs server and how to configure nfs clients properly on ubuntu systems. For selfstudy, the intent is to read this book next to a working linux computer so you can immediately do every subject, practicing each command. Linux mint mount an nfs share automatically experiencing. Nfs, or network file system, is a distributed file system protocol that. Rpc services under red hat enterprise linux 6 are controlled by the rpcbind service. The linux nfs client supposedly supports nfs protocol versions 2, 3, and 4 but the server doesnt seem quite so robust.

Network file system nfs is a protocol which allows a system to share directories and files with others over a network. Linux iptables allow nfs clients to access the nfs server last updated may 3, 2017 in categories centos, fedora linux, file system, iptables, linux, networking, nfs, redhat and friends, security, storage, troubleshooting. Aug 30, 2016 home directories could be set up on the nfs server and made available throughout the network. To share or mount nfs file systems, the following services work together depending on which. This blog post is part in the run different linux network services on separate systemsvm series. How to configure samba and nfsnetwork file sharing.

1391 784 1150 1245 480 1006 791 1004 641 795 1041 164 228 1090 1307 978 1092 1395 1258 1386 441 1142 136 1198 118 489 1543 1327 1340 437 710 143 708 744 1332 1409 943 832